"You Are Sick" is a very badly made bit of garbageware... basically it's one of those games where the developer couldn't work out how to make an interesting game with interesting gameplay, so decided that the best way anyone could make a game is to make the controls crappy on purpose. This is in fact the worse take a game developer could have, and it plays out with the dismal performance of this Steam Direct failure. What do you do in the game? It's a basic parkour platformer tech demo kitbashed out of Unity (no surprises to see the Unity logo on junkware). You have a grapple swing and a couple of floating platforms, and of course the crappy gimmick where you're "motion sick" and thus can't control the game properly. Yeah, I know, this isn't actually what motion sickness is like. Developer couldn't even get that right, and that was the core design element. At least they didn't try to get paid for this. This comes across as something unambitious and "simple" in terms of implementation and technical quality and depth, more like a game dev tutorial or an experiment. It’s a classic case of a developer prioritizing the low effort needed to get a game listed on Steam over the actual delivery of a technically sound or compelling product. Whatever is needed to hammer out something "good" enough for Steam Direct self-publishing. Even though the game looks pretty bad (and decent visuals are a minimum requirement for any game), we can be fairly sure this is not an asset flip. This is because the game assets look so bad, no self respecting asset creator would publish them. That's a fail. There's also the old adage that those who lack the budget and talent to make their own game assets of any level of quality usually lack the budget and talent to do the rest of the job of game development properly, too. Now on to pricing and value for gamers. This is "free" enough (not every "free" game in the "free" section is truly free, there's usually some hidden price tag), at least you won't be expected to spend any more money after you download this, but just because something is free doesn't mean it's good, and the cost of a game is more than just financial, your time is valuable too. Despite having no up-front cost, this failed to appeal to the 130 million+ gamers on Steam. SteamDB shows this peaked at [b]only 5 concurrent players[/b]... this is a dismal public reception. This was so bad they couldn't even give it away. Bearing in mind that free games don't add +1 to your game collector count, should you bother adding this to your library and downloading it? Not on a bet. This might be "free", but I still feel like I got ripped off.
